Verdict

The globetrotter Nyaleti is top-rated of the nine declared runners, and she finished a couple of places ahead of Shenanigans in the Duke Of Cambridge Stakes at Royal Ascot last week. Rasima finished runner-up to Smart Call in this contest 12 months ago, but has been badly out of form since and the application of cheekpieces hardly instils much confidence. Of the younger horses, the improving Glance is probably the pick (should stay on pedigree), but improving at a faster rate of knots is the 4yo filly SUN MAIDEN who left a number of today's rivals firmly in her wake when comfortably plundering the Nottinghamshire Oaks earlier this month.
